OneTigris Cometa Tent
Link : amzn.to/3Uw4pf2
With these new series of tents, there are three models;
The sella
The Nebula
The Cometa
For this episode, I am previewing the Cometa which is a tunnel-like baker style tent but I have ordered the other two and will have videos on them as soon as they are received.
I should mention just as I was very interested in seeing these tents, so have many of you. Literally hundreds of emails, messages and comments have been received so here I am.
Link : www.onetigris.com/en/cometa-c...
Person : 2
Doors : 2
Included :
14 tent stakes
- 6 guys lines
- Storage bag
- Tent Poles
Materials :
Silicon Treated 40D Nylon Inner Tent 3000MM HHR
40D Nylon Outer Tent 3000mm HHR
Aluminum Alloy Tent Poles and Stakes
YKK Zippers?
Dimensions :
13.8ft long x 7ft wide which tapers to 3.2ft
4.2ft tall
5.9ft wide main door opening
Folded : 20” x 7.9”
Weight : 9.2lbs
Colors : Black and a Special Licensed Multicam.
Price : $260 for the black, $663 for the multicam camo
Features :
Porch
2 Entrances
Outer tent can be used by itself - inner is removable via buckles

That's a "dirt dauber nest" tent with an awning, for sure. I like it. I think it is a great tent. It is WAY COOL that they realized the biggest advantage of a Baker Tent is that porch area. It gives you a place out of the Sun. That shaded area is where you can cook and gather around withOUT having to be IN that tent, and IN the heat of a tent in the mid day Sun. That's the genius of the Baker Tent, which came to be in the gold rush era-- where guys also wanted to have a place to hang out... without... being in a hot tent. You can bet even the Roman Army made canopies like this. In aviation today, we call them cabanas. Or open door hangars, or Breezeways. It's the idea of shading you from the Sun but getting all those cool breezes to come in.

This tent comes very close to being the perfect modern baker style tent. The addition of a fly makes it double wall so it’ll breathe even in damp weather or rain. Because it goes up with the tent, ala Hilleberg, you can pitch it quickly and in bad weather the inside will remain dry. Only downsides I see are the weight, which isn’t really an issue unless you’re backpacking. And the color. I don’t like the black. Green or coyote tan would be my choices. Still room for a couple tweaks but overall this tent has a lot to recommend it. I think the price is reasonable. However, the new One Tigress Nebula might be even better...
